How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Mount Wilson?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Mount Wilson Studio Apartments | $2,153 | $1,325 | $2,807 |
Mount Wilson 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,646 | $1,950 | $3,972 |
Mount Wilson 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,572 | $2,100 | $4,695 |
Mount Wilson 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,538 | $3,390 | $5,150 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Mount Wilson
How much are Studio apartments in Mount Wilson?
There are currently 17 Studio Apartments in Mount Wilson with rent ranges from $1,325 to $2,807 with an average price of $2,153.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Mount Wilson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Mount Wilson ranges from $1,950 to $3,972 with an average monthly rent of $2,646.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Mount Wilson c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Mount Wilson range from $2,100 to $4,695.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,572.
